A Legacy of Style: Tracing the History of the Adidas Gazelle
The Adidas Gazelle's history is as rich and compelling as its design. First introduced in 1968, the Gazelle quickly gained popularity among athletes and fashion-conscious individuals alike. Its sleek silhouette and classic design elements transcended fleeting trends, becoming a symbol of timeless style. Over the decades, the Gazelle has undergone subtle updates and variations, but its core identity has remained remarkably consistent.
